A trusted hacker, typically referred to as an ethical hacker, is a cybersecurity professional who utilizes their skills to help companies recognize vulnerabilities instead of exploit them. These individuals assess security systems through penetration screening, vulnerability assessments, and penetration screening. Their goal is to strengthen defenses versus malicious hackers, secure sensitive details, and make sure compliance with market guidelines.
Benefits of Hiring a Trusted Hacker
Working with a trusted hacker includes numerous benefits, consisting of:
1. Proactive Security Measures
Trusted hackers concentrate on preventive measures, identifying and repairing vulnerabilities before they can be made use of. They simulate possible attacks, offering organizations with the chance to strengthen their defenses.
2. Compliance with Regulations
Cybersecurity guidelines such as GDPR, HIPAA, and PCI DSS need companies to carry out appropriate security measures. A trusted hacker can help identify gaps in compliance and guarantee your systems satisfy regulative standards.
3. Enhanced Reputation
Demonstrating a dedication to cybersecurity can improve a business's credibility amongst clients and stakeholders. Organizations that prioritize security construct trust and self-confidence with their consumers.
4. Threat Assessment and Management
A trusted hacker offers a thorough danger evaluation that evaluates possible threats, helping organizations prioritize their security financial investments efficiently.
5. Affordable Solutions
By recognizing potential vulnerabilities early, companies can prevent expensive data breaches, regulative fines, and reputational damage.

The expense can differ widely based on the services supplied, the hacker's experience, and the size of your organization. Common rates might range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 250 per hour or project-based charge, generally between ₤ 5,000 to ₤ 30,000.
How Long Does It Take to Conduct a Security Assessment?
The period of a security evaluation depends on the scope and complexity of the network or system. Typically, evaluations can take anywhere from a week to numerous months.
Will Hiring a Trusted Hacker Guarantee Our Security?
No cybersecurity solution can use a 100% assurance. However, working with a trusted hacker significantly enhances your organization's security posture and lowers the risk of breaches.
What Should We Do if a Vulnerability is Found?
If substantial vulnerabilities are discovered, the company must prioritize removal efforts, establish a reaction strategy, and engage with the hacker to resolve the problems efficiently.
